Étape 2 : Configurer la commande pour activer la fonctionnalité Output Stream - 7.0

Exemples de Jobs d'intégration de données

author
Talend Documentation Team
EnrichVersion
7.0
EnrichProdName
Talend Big Data
Talend Big Data Platform
Talend Data Fabric
Talend Data Integration
Talend Data Management Platform
Talend Data Services Platform
Talend ESB
Talend MDM Platform
Talend Open Studio for Big Data
Talend Open Studio for Data Integration
Talend Open Studio for ESB
Talend Open Studio for MDM
Talend Real-Time Big Data Platform
task
Création et développement > Création de Jobs
EnrichPlatform
Studio Talend

Utilisez le tJava pour définir la commande de création d'un fichier de sortie et un répertoire contenant le fichier de sortie.

Procédure

  1. Déposez un composant tJava dans l'espace de modélisation graphique, double-cliquez dessus pour ouvrir sa vue Basic settings et définir ses propriétés.
  2. Dans le champ Code, saisissez la commande suivante :
    new java.io.File("C:/myFolder").mkdirs(); 
    globalMap.put("out_file",new java.io.FileOutputStream("C:/myFolder/customerselection.txt",false));
    Remarque :

    La commande saisie ci-dessus créé un nouveau répertoire C:/myFolder pour sauvegarder le fichier de sortie customerselection.txt. Vous pouvez personnaliser la commande selon vos besoins.

  3. Reliez le tJava au tFileInputDelimited à l'aide d'un lien Trigger > On Subjob Ok.
    Cela déclenche le sous-job commençant par le tFileInputDelimited lorsque le tJava est correctement exécuté.